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is critical for long-term success in any gambling environment. Players must set a budget before engaging in casino games and stick to it strictly. This means determining how much money one can afford to lose without affecting their financial stability. Properly allocating funds for each session can prevent impulsive betting decisions that often lead to heavier losses.
Additionally, players should consider utilizing a staking plan to manage their bets effectively. Whether it’s a flat betting system or a progressive approach, having a consistent plan can help maintain discipline and minimize losses. By managing their bankroll wisely, players can ensure they remain in the game longer and increase their chances of hitting the jackpot.

The Psychology of Gambling
The psychological aspect of gambling plays a crucial role in determining a player’s success. Emotions can greatly influence decision-making, where excitement often leads to impulsive bets. It’s vital for players to remain calm and collected, regardless of wins or losses. Keeping a level head allows players to make strategic decisions rather than emotional ones, ultimately contributing to their success.
Additionally, recognizing the signs of gambling addiction is essential. Players should establish clear boundaries for their gambling activities to ensure it remains a fun and entertaining experience. Acknowledging when to step back and take a break can help maintain a healthy relationship with gambling and prevent detrimental financial consequences.
